Maria Engström
About
Maria Engström has authored 116 papers that have received a total of 2.3k indexed citations.
This includes 63 papers in General Health Professions, 18 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 17 papers in Research and Theory. The topics of these papers are Geriatric Care and Nursing Homes (26 papers), Workplace Health and Well-being (18 papers) and Nursing education and management (17 papers). Maria Engström is often cited by papers focused on Geriatric Care and Nursing Homes (26 papers), Workplace Health and Well-being (18 papers) and Nursing education and management (17 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in Sweden, China and Norway. Maria Engström's co-authors include Gunilla Mårtensson, Bernice Skytt, Marianne Carlsson, Kirsti Skovdahl and Anna-Karin Olsson and has published in prestigious journals such as Blood, PLoS ONE and International Journal of Environmental Research and Public Health.
